A 67-year-old Limpopo farm owner, arrested in connection with a R2 billion drug manufacturing laboratory, has been granted R50,000 bail after successfully appealing his case. The arrest, which also involved three Mexican nationals allegedly linked to the Sinaloa Cartel, uncovered one of South Africa's largest crystal meth operations.
